Attempted upgrade of M3 using M4B2 Classic Installer results in failure This is not an installer bug but just a classic packaging issue (lack of versionated conflicts tags when moving files between subpackages) CC:
(none) =>
ennael1, thierry.vignaud And why is mbr.bin in syslinux 32 bit package but in extlinux 64bit package???? I don't know why mbr.bin is listed in both extlinux & syslinux but for now I just added the proper conflict tags so that they got upgraded in the same transaction, thus fixing that error. But please check if it's necessary it's listed in both packages. This is the case since commit rr150075 by erwan on 2011-09-28: "Updating to 4.04" In VirtualBox, M3, KDE, 32-bit Package(s) under test: m3 32-bit -> m4b2 32-bit upgrade I've reattempted an upgrade of M3 32-bit KDE to M4B2 using the following media: Mageia-4-beta2-i586-DVD.iso md5: ef77b724cdcc3ed9c1da450ca780e602 This time I was successful.
